The treatment for battery replacement can vary based on the key fob type, however usually includes the following steps:
Identify the Key Type: Determine whether the key is a standard key fob, smart key, or transponder key.Collect Necessary Tools: Depending on the key type, you may require a little screwdriver, a brand-new battery, and sometimes a key fob programming tool.Open the Fob: Carefully utilize a screwdriver to pry open the key fob without damaging the case.Replace the Battery: Remove the old battery and place the brand-new one, guaranteeing proper polarity.Reassemble the Fob: Snap the key fob back together firmly.Check the Key: Check the functionality of the key fob to make sure the replacement was successful.Frequently Asked Questions About Car Key Battery Replacement1. How typically should I replace my car key battery?Generally, car key batteries last in between 2-3 years depending upon use. It's a good idea to monitor indications of low battery as noted above.2. What kind of battery does my car key fob use?Most car keys use lithium coin batteries, such as CR2032 or CR2025. Describe your vehicle's handbook for the specific specifications.3. Can I replace the battery myself?Yes, many key fobs are designed for easy battery replacement. However, some models may need expert tools or programming after replacement.4. What takes place if I do not change my key fob battery?If not replaced, the key fob will ultimately stop working, avoiding access to the vehicle and possibly compromising security features.5. Do dealers charge for battery replacement?Numerous dealers charge a service charge for battery replacement, which can vary based on location and make/model.
